Released October 1st, 1981, 'Galaxy of Terror' stars Edward Albert, Erin Moran, Ray Walston, Bernard Behrens The R movie has a runtime of about 1 hr 21 min, and received a user score of 52 (out of 100) on TMDb, which compiled reviews from 193 experienced users.
What, so now you want to know what the movie's about? Here's the plot: "As a lone spaceship proceeds on its long voyage across space the crew are surprised to encounter a strange pyramid form Surprise turns to horror as one by one they discover that their darkest nightmares are all starting to become real The pyramid has to be behind it all somehow but how can they save themselves from its influence"
